Then shall we have knowledge, and endeavor ourselves to know the Lord: his going forth is prepared as the morning, and he shall come unto us as the rain, and as the latter rain unto the earth.

O Ephraim, what shall I do unto thee? O Judah, how shall I entreat thee? for [a]your goodness is as a morning cloud, and as the morning dew it goeth away.

Therefore have I [b]cut down by the Prophets: I have slain them by the words of my mouth, and thy [c]judgments were as the light that goeth forth.

Footnotes

  1. Hosea 6:4 You seem to have a certain holiness and repentance, but it is upon the sudden, and as a morning cloud.
  2. Hosea 6:5 I have still labored by my prophets, and as it were framed you to bring you to amendment, but all was in vain: for my word was not food to feed them, but a sword to slay them.
  3. Hosea 6:5 My doctrine which I taught thee, was most evident.
